The Autumn Isles, Perth’s best kept indie pop secret, are set to release their second EP Wish Lists & Sunken Lands. Spawned as the brainchild of Alex Arpino, with a unique mix of 60s psychedelia, and indie pop rock, The Autumn Isles bring an introspective edge to the infectious pop hook.
Since forming in 2005 the Autumn Isles have clocked in an impressive resume of support gigs for Idlewild (Scotland), Machine Translations, Architecture In Helsinki, Josh Pyke and Bob Evans. Not to mention their debut single ‘Beautiful Pantomime’ receiving national air play, and the band being nominated for a WAMI Pop Song of The Year two years in a row (06/07).
The next chapter in the Autumn Isles story is about to be written with the upcoming release of their second EP Wish Lists & Sunken Lands, a diverse collection of songs that demonstrates the artistic vision and craftsmanship of this impressive five-piece.
For Perth fans, Wish Lists & Sunken Lands will be launched at the Amplifier Bar on Saturday April 5. The EP is available nationally through Green Distribution from April 12. Additional Perth dates are to be announced, as well as a national tour later in the year.
